UFC San Antonio Highlights: Greg Hardy Smashes Juan Adams

Greg Hardy smashes Juan Adams in quick fashion. 

The two fighters met in a heavyweight bout at the UFC San Antonio event from the AT&T Center in San Antonio, Texas on ESPN. Hardy put in quick work when Adams went for a takedown but Hardy sprawled out and then rained down strikes to earn the 45-second TKO win.

Every time the former NFL star fights, he will get criticized due to his history of domestic abuse, and the quality of his opponents, which is exactly the route that Adams took to get this fight booked. 

In his previous fight, Hardy picked up his first win under the UFC banner when he scored a TKO victory over Dmitrii Smoliakov in the co-headliner of the UFC Fort Lauderdale event that took place on April 27, 2019, at BB&T Center. Hardy’s promotional debut ended in controversy when he blasted Allen Crowder with an illegal knee to the head at January’s UFC on ESPN+ 1.
